Title in English
Raul Pompéia: journalism and poetic prose
Keywords in English
Cosmogony
Journalism and literature
Metaphysical symbols
Poetic prose
Abstract in English
The main objective of this work is to compare the creation of a hybrid and new genre - the poetic prose -, by Raul Pompéia, related to journalism and literature at the end of the XIX century. This research analyses the poetic prose written by Raul Pompéia, by selecting texts as its corpus, published in the periodic "A Gazeta da Tarde", from January 21st to January 29th, 1986. At the same time we have compared the equivalent texts published on book for the first time in 1900, also discussing the other texts which form the whole group.
